Oops! I read that comment about "205" and thought you were talkin bout price. Sorry about that. We got around 150 bushels per acre. Not the best but it is southern ohio and on ground that has been abused for years. We had a visit from the lady that owned it from 1951 to 1991 when the guy we bought it from owned it. She told us that after her first husband passed away soon after they moved here, the farm was pretty much rented till 1991. After that it was abused even more (as evidenced from all the swamps, deep ditches, and overgrown fencerows). I have faith that it will be a great farm though with the right respect and attention.
